HackADay

HackADay

News & Books

HackADay is a blog that publishes articles daily about hardware and software hacks, covering topics like electronics, programming, 3D printing, and more. It features everything from small Arduino-based projects to large open source hardware initiatives.

nada

nada

Social & Communications

Nada is an open-source program that allows you to make audio calls over the internet. It is designed to be simple, lightweight, and easy to use for making Voice over IP (VoIP) calls.
